On 09/09/14 14:40, Laurent Schweizer wrote:

Dear all,
 
 
Since few weeks I have more and more TCP issue, I can see that sometimes the client send a TCP SYN but never get any response. 
 
106.123315 62.12.179.104 -> X.X.X.X  TCP 39174 > sip [SYN] Seq=0 Win=4380 Len=0 MSS=1380 TSV=4294942209 TSER=0 WS=1
109.124384 62.12.179.104 -> X.X.X.X  TCP 39174 > sip [SYN] Seq=0 Win=4380 Len=0 MSS=1380 TSV=4294942510 TSER=0 WS=1
111.202946 62.12.179.104 -> X.X.X.X  TCP 4993 > sip [SYN] Seq=0 Win=4380 Len=0 MSS=1380 TSV=4294942717 TSER=0 WS=1
114.204707 62.12.179.104 -> X.X.X.X  TCP 4993 > sip [SYN] Seq=0 Win=4380 Len=0 MSS=1380 TSV=4294943018 TSER=0 WS=1
 
I have found on internet many doc regarding TCP and max connection issue and I have already done change in sysctl (see below) to increase the number of tcp connection but seems still not ok.
 
Any idea ?
 
Best regards
 
Laurent
 
 
net.ipv4.ip_forward = 0
net.ipv4.conf.default.rp_filter = 1
net.ipv4.conf.default.accept_source_route = 0
kernel.sysrq = 0
kernel.core_uses_pid = 1
net.ipv4.tcp_syncookies = 0
net.bridge.bridge-nf-call-ip6tables = 0
net.bridge.bridge-nf-call-iptables = 0
net.bridge.bridge-nf-call-arptables = 0
kernel.msgmnb = 65536
kernel.msgmax = 65536
kernel.shmmax = 68719476736
kernel.shmall = 4294967296
net.ipv4.tcp_timestamps = 1
net.ipv4.tcp_fin_timeout = 30
net.ipv4.tcp_keepalive_time = 1200
net.ipv4.tcp_max_syn_backlog = 8192
net.ipv4.tcp_max_tw_buckets = 5000
fs.file-max = 2097152
net.ipv4.ip_local_port_range = 2000 65535
net.ipv4.tcp_max_tw_buckets = 1440000
net.ipv4.tcp_tw_recycle = 1
net.ipv4.tcp_tw_reuse = 1
net.core.somaxconn = 65536
net.core.netdev_max_backlog = 65536
